FN9255B-6-07 Schaffner EMC Inc.
Виробник: Schaffner EMC Inc.
Description: PWR ENT RCPT IEC320-C14 PNL WIRE
Features: Front Side Mount
Packaging: Bulk
Filter Type: Filtered (EMI, RFI) - Commercial, Medical
Connector Type: Receptacle, Male Blades
Mounting Type: Panel Mount, Flange
Number of Positions: 3
Termination: Wire Leads
Approval Agency: CE, CQC, CSA, ENEC, UL
Ingress Protection: IP40
Panel Cutout Dimensions: Rectangular - 28.50mm x 21.50mm
Connector Style: IEC 320-C14
Material Flammability Rating: UL94 V-0
Accomodates a Fuse: No
Current Rating - Filter: 6A
